The Linux Connection Manager project provides a daemon for managing Internet connections within embedded devices running the Linux operating system.
The Connection Manager is designed to be slim and to use as few resources as possible, so it can be easily integrated in other Moblin-based embedded systems. It is fully modular system that can be extended through plug-ins, to support all kinds of wired or wireless technologies. Also, configuration methods like DHCP and domain name resolving are implemented using plug-ins. The plug-in approach allows for easy adaption and modification for various use cases.
The project currently contains the following components:
* connman The core Connection Manager daemon (connmand) and plug-ins for Ethernet, WiFi, DHCP, and resolvconf.
* connman-gnome The GTK+-based user interfaces for an applet and a properties dialog.
Connection Manager uses modern infrastructure like D-Bus, HAL, and netlink to provide a native integration into the operating system. While HAL and netlink are used on the system level to communicate with networking devices, the whole separation between system daemon and user interface is done through D-Bus.
At the moment the following extra components or applications are required:
* wpa_supplicant (with D-Bus extensions) for WiFi access
* dhclient for the DHCP plug-in
* resolvconf for the domain name resolver plug-in
* libgdbus for D-Bus and GLib integration (provided by the project itself)
View full history Series and milestones
trunk series is the current focus of development.
All code Code
- Version control system:
- Bazaar
All packages Packages in Distributions
-
resolvconf source package in Xenial
Version 1.78ubuntu7 uploaded -
resolvconf source package in Trusty
Version 1.69ubuntu1.4 uploaded -
resolvconf source package in Precise
Version 1.63ubuntu16 uploaded -
resolvconf source package in Jammy
Version 1.84ubuntu1 uploaded -
resolvconf source package in Focal
Version 1.82 uploaded
All bugs Latest bugs reported
-
Bug #2049988: Latest kernel kills wifi.
Reported -
Bug #1929567: Can not connect to vpn: error setting gid -1 Invalid argument
Reported -
Bug #1181260: connman-gnome crashes netwoks with no DHCP servers configured"
Reported -
Bug #819419: Connman 0.76 Ubuntu Oneiric
Reported -
Bug #772031: ZTE MF636 usb modem isn't being detected
Reported
More contributors Top contributors
- Grant 1306 points
- Marcel Holtmann 13 points